Chinese Language Influence on Swiss Cultural Events: Switzerland, with its multicultural society and rich linguistic diversity, has embraced the influence of the Chinese language on its cultural events. One prominent example is the Chinese New Year celebrations that have found a special place in Swiss cities, particularly Zurich and Geneva. During this time, the streets come alive with customary Chinese decorations, traditional dances, and vibrant parades that showcase the unique blend of both Chinese and Swiss traditions. 2.
